(1961-) US football player; full name Daniel Constantine Marino, Jr. He was a quarterback for the Miami Dolphins 1983–99. Football Hall of Fame 2005
(1947-), US politician; full name James Danforth Quayle. A Republican from Indiana, he served as a member of the US House of Representatives 1977–81 and of the US Senate 1981–89 before being elected vice president of the US 1989–93
(1931-), US journalist; full name Daniel Irvin Rather, Jr. He was the anchor of the CBS Evening News 1981–2005 and the host of 48 Hours 1988–2002. He wrote The Camera Never Blinks (1977) and Deadlines and Datelines (1999)
